Output 3c7a403e8ecd99ea0b150a9738e35b8ecf67d357a7127751fd4b3168a549b574:0

value
828156
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6ece0c91396d2721699fcce20f8d3c07aeef0ca OP_EQUAL
address
3QCdvJydEu5EeNumw1WTsPAiMbA2ZgpovE
transaction
3c7a403e8ecd99ea0b150a9738e35b8ecf67d357a7127751fd4b3168a549b574
spent
true